The rising global population and the need for clean water have created a significant demand for these filtration systems. Ultrafiltration membranes are used for separating particles, bacteria, and organic materials from liquids, contributing to water purification, wastewater treatment, and other filtration applications. Market expansion is also being supported by innovations in membrane technology, offering enhanced performance, longer lifespan, and lower operating costs.

The global need for clean water and efficient wastewater treatment is a crucial driver for the ultrafiltration hollow fiber membrane material market. Water scarcity and pollution issues are motivating industries and governments to adopt advanced filtration technologies, where ultrafiltration membranes play a vital role.
Continuous advancements in membrane material technology, such as the development of more durable and efficient polymers, are expected to boost market growth. These innovations lead to improvements in filtration performance, longer membrane lifespan, and reduced energy consumption.
Growing global environmental concerns and sustainability initiatives are further driving the adoption of ultrafiltration hollow fiber membranes in various applications like wastewater reuse, desalination, and industrial effluent treatment, contributing to cleaner ecosystems and reduced water waste.
Membrane-based filtration systems, particularly hollow fiber membranes, are increasingly becoming cost-effective alternatives to conventional filtration technologies, making them attractive for various industries, including municipal water treatment plants and food and beverage processing sectors.
Demand for clean and safe drinking water, alongside government policies emphasizing water reuse, are major driving factors for the market's growth.
The rise of advanced membrane technology that ensures better filtration and reduced operational costs supports market growth.
High initial installation and maintenance costs of ultrafiltration systems remain a challenge, especially in emerging markets where capital budgets are limited.
The growing demand for higher capacity filtration solutions can put pressure on manufacturers to innovate and meet these requirements efficiently.
North America holds a significant share of the ultrafiltration hollow fiber membrane material market due to increased investments in water treatment infrastructure, stricter regulations regarding wastewater management, and technological innovations by key players.
The Asia-Pacific region is experiencing rapid growth due to industrialization, urbanization, and rising concerns about water quality. Countries like China and India are heavily investing in advanced filtration technologies to tackle water scarcity and pollution issues.
Europe is another key region with a strong demand for ultrafiltration systems, driven by sustainability goals, regulatory frameworks focusing on wastewater treatment, and a push for environmentally friendly technologies.
Latin America and the Middle East & Africa are witnessing growth in the adoption of ultrafiltration membranes, driven by water scarcity issues, increasing industrialization, and the need for efficient water treatment solutions in these regions.
